After all, your customers will likely never ever concerned your center considering that all your work is done on their properties. But that's not the only issue affecting your choice to operate from a homebased workplace or a business location. Lots of municipalities have regulations that restrict the nature and volume of commercial activities that can happen in suburbs.
Others might permit such business but place limitations regarding concerns such as signage, traffic, staff members, commercially significant vehicles and noise. Prior to you look for your organization license, discover what ordinances govern homebased businesses; you might require to change your strategy to be in compliance. Many industry veterans believe that in order to accomplish genuine company growth, you must get out of the home and into an industrial center.
Your workplace location ought to be big enough to have a little reception area, work area for yourself and your administrative staff, and a storage area for equipment and products. You may likewise wish to have area for a laundry and perhaps even a small work area where you can handle minor devices repairs.
No matter the kind of cleansing company you have, keep in mind that chances are slim that your consumers will ever come to your workplace. So try to find a facility that fulfills your functional requirements and is in a fairly safe location, however do not pay for a prominent address-- it's just not worth it.
In reality, your automobiles are basically your business on wheels. They require to be thoroughly picked and properly maintained to adequately serve and represent you. For a maid service, an economy vehicle or station wagon need to be adequate. You require enough space to store devices and products, and to carry your cleaning groups, however you generally will not be transporting around tools large enough to require a van or small truck.
If you supply the vehicles, paint your company's name, logo and telephone number on them. This markets your organization all over town. If your staff members utilize their own cars and trucks-- which is particularly typical with maid services-- request evidence that they have sufficient insurance coverage to cover them in the occasion of an accident.
The type of cars you'll require for a janitorial service depends on the size and kind of equipment you use along with the size and variety of your crews. An economy car or station wagon could work if you're doing relatively light cleaning in smaller workplaces, but for a lot of janitorial services, you're more most likely to require a truck or van.
A good utilized truck will cost about $10,000, while a brand-new one will range from $18,000 up. Pricing can be laborious and lengthy, particularly if you do not have a knack for crunching numbers.
If your quote is too low, you'll either rob yourself of some revenue or be forced to lower the quality of your work to meet the rate. If you estimate too high, you may lose the contract altogether, particularly if you're in a competitive bidding circumstance. Remember, in lots of cleansing situations, you may be competing against the client himself; if your quote is high, she or he may believe, "For that much cash, I can just do this myself."Throughout the preliminary days of your operation, you need to return and take a look at the actual expenses of every task when it's completed to see how close your quote was to reality. office cleaning services near me.

Candidly ask what you can do to ensure prompt payment; that may include confirming the correct billing address and finding out what documentation might be required to help the consumer determine the credibility of the billing. Remember that numerous big business pay certain kinds of invoices on specific days of the month; find out if your consumers do that, and arrange your billings to arrive in time for the next payment cycle.
Terms consist of the date the invoice is due, any discount rate for early payment and surcharges for late payment. It's also an excellent concept to particularly state the date the billing becomes unpaid to avoid any possible misunderstanding. If you're going to charge a charge for late payment, make sure your billing states that it's a late payment or rebilling cost, not a financing charge.
